Finally got my lovely DECO cab setup in the games room! The colour scheme on this cab is pretty awesome. I know the DECO cabs were a cassette system (long gone from this cab) but this conversion is pretty nice and i'm going to stick with it.

Took ages to get the spinner silky smooth but well worth it. I've played it for a few hours now and left handed spinner control feels so right. There was a really horrible card insert in the middle of the control panel and so I've replaced it with something that's a little more apt for the game it's playing.
